Median − ETF below zero means the typical name is lagging the cap-weighted index — the move is top-heavy. "Beat" counts constituents outperforming the ETF over the window. Dispersion is the cross-sectional standard deviation of constituent returns — high = a stock-picker's tape, low = pure beta.

What does the dispersion page for XLRE measure?
It splits the fund into its members: the fund's own return against the median constituent, how many members beat the fund, advancers vs decliners, and a cumulative advance/decline line that tends to lead price. A firm fund price with a weak median and a falling A/D line is a narrow, top-heavy tape; a broad move shows the median keeping up. 31 constituents covered, re-baked nightly from the Closelook lake.
